期货回测系统是一种用于验证和评估投资策略的工具,通过模拟历史市场数据,以及根据设定的交易规则和参数进行交易操作,来检验投资策略的有效性和盈利能力。它是投资者在实际投资前进行模拟测试和优化的重要工具。
期货回测系统的基本原理是利用历史市场数据,按照设定的交易规则和参数,模拟交易操作,计算出每笔交易的盈亏情况,并根据这些数据来评估投资策略的表现。通过回测系统,投资者可以了解投资策略在不同市场环境下的表现,找出策略的优势和不足之处,并进行相应的优化和调整。
期货回测系统的设计和开发需要考虑以下几个关键因素:
数据的准确性和完整性是回测系统的基础。回测系统需要使用真实的历史市场数据,包括价格、成交量等信息,以保证回测结果的可靠性。数据的更新和维护也是回测系统的重要任务,以保证系统能够及时反映市场的变化。
交易规则和参数的设定是回测系统的核心。不同的投资策略需要设定不同的交易规则和参数,包括交易时机、止损止盈点位、资金管理等。回测系统应该提供灵活的参数设置功能,使投资者能够根据自己的需求进行调整和优化。
回测结果的分析和评估是回测系统的重要功能。回测系统应该能够提供详细的交易记录和盈亏情况,以及相关的统计指标和图表,帮助投资者全面了解策略的表现和风险特征。回测系统还应该提供风险控制和资金管理的功能,帮助投资者制定科学的交易计划。
期货回测系统是投资者进行投资策略验证和优化的重要工具,通过模拟历史市场数据和交易操作,帮助投资者评估策略的有效性和盈利能力。回测系统的设计和开发需要考虑数据准确性、交易规则和参数设定以及结果分析和评估等关键因素,以提供全面的回测功能和服务。